Output 893e10f2c786393f1d8bb35d05c356c0e9f3d347c4f1da017789ae81ac70956d:21

value
20900000
script pubkey
OP_0 OP_PUSHBYTES_20 25a9f1368d5202f36860408975ba521e6d3fa24e
address
ltc1qyk5lzd5d2gp0x6rqgzyhtwjjreknlgjwknrn2l
transaction
893e10f2c786393f1d8bb35d05c356c0e9f3d347c4f1da017789ae81ac70956d
spent
true